View membership plans →This course is structured to help students prepare for the SAT, a standardized test widely used for college admissions in the United States. Covering the main sections of the exam, the course focuses on developing the critical thinking, problem-solving, and test-taking skills essential for achieving a high score.
Course Objectives
- To familiarize students with the SAT test format and question types
- To improve critical reading, writing, and mathematical skills
- To provide effective strategies for answering questions and managing time
- To build students' confidence in their test-taking abilities
Course Outcomes
By the end of this course, students will:
1. Understand the SAT Test Structure: Gain a comprehensive understanding of the SAT test format, including the content and structure of each section.
2. Enhance Critical Reading and Writing Skills: Develop the ability to analyze passages, improve vocabulary, and master grammar and syntax.
3. Improve Mathematical Problem-Solving Abilities: Strengthen skills in algebra, geometry, data analysis, and other key mathematical concepts.
4. Develop Effective Test-Taking Strategies: Learn techniques for handling various question types and optimizing time management.
5. Increase Confidence in Taking the SAT: Build the confidence needed to perform well under the timed conditions of the exam.
6. Achieve Competitive SAT Scores: Be fully prepared to achieve a high score on the SAT, enhancing their college applications.
